Delta CEO: Trump fan who cussed at passengers will not fly Delta again

A loud fan of President-elect Trump will never fly on Delta Airlines again after yelling about “Hillary bitches” on a flight last week.

In a letter to employees posted on the airline’s website, CEO Ed Bastian said the man who was filmed yelling about Trump’s election during a flight was “loud, rude and disruptive.” The video went viral and the airline was slammed for not responding more quickly to the incident.

Bastian wrote Monday the crew on the flight did the best they could and now the man will never fly Delta again.

“This individual displayed behavior that was loud, rude and disrespectful to his fellow customers,” Bastian wrote. “After questioning the customer, our team members made the best decision they could given the information they had and allowed him to remain on the flight.

“However, if our colleagues had witnessed firsthand what was shown in the video, there is no question they would have removed him from the aircraft,” Bastian said. “He will never again be allowed on a Delta plane.”

Bastian said Delta employees need to know the airline will have their backs if they stand up to customers who are disrupting the flight for other people.

“The heightened tension in our society means that now more than ever we must require civility on our planes and in our facilities,” he wrote. “We must stay true to Delta’s core values and treat one another with dignity and respect.

“We also must remain committed more than ever to the safety of our customers and our crew members,” he said. “We will not tolerate anything less.”
